  • Schedule 13G & 13D forms are used to report a party's ownership of stock which exceeds 5% of a company's total stock issue.
  • Schedule 13G is a shorter version of Schedule 13D with fewer reporting requirements.

Item 1.Security and Issuer.

 

This Amendment No. 2 to Schedule 13D (this “Schedule 13D”) relates to the common stock (the “Common Stock”) of Akorn, Inc., a Louisiana corporation (the “Issuer” or “Akorn”).  The address of the principal executive offices of the Issuer is 1925 W. Field Court, Suite 300, Lake Forest, Illinois, 60045; its telephone number is (847) 279-6100.

 

This Amendment is being filed to disclose the transactions described in Item 5(c) below. Except as otherwise set forth herein, this Amendment does not modify any of the information previously included in the Schedule 13D.

 

Item  5. Interest In Securities of the Issuer
   
 

(a) – (b):

 

The Facing Page for the Reporting Person sets forth the aggregate number and percentage of Common Stock of Akorn of which the Reporting Person is the beneficial owner.

 

The shares of Common Stock reported on the Facing Page over which the Reporting Person has sole dispositive and voting power include the following:

 

(i) 15,050,000 shares of Common Stock owned by Akorn Holdings, LP, a Delaware limited partnership, of which EJ Financial Enterprises, Inc. is the Managing General Partner. As President and sole director of EJ Financials Enterprises, Inc., the Reporting Person has voting and dispositive power over these shares.

 

(ii) 3,590,445 shares of Common Stock owned by EJ Funds LP, a Delaware limited partnership, of which EJ Financial Enterprises, Inc. is the Managing General Partner. The Reporting Person serves as President and sole director of the Managing General Partner; and

 

(iii) Does not include 1,906,164 shares of Common Stock owned by the John and Editha Kapoor Charitable Foundation and the Editha House Foundation over which the Reporting Person has shared dispositive and voting power with at least two other persons.

 

(c) Annex C, attached hereto, sets forth transactions in the Shares that were effected during the 60-day period ended January 27, 2020. The transactions in the Shares described on Annex C were effected on securities exchanges unless otherwise indicated therein.
